24F & 30F from XH A1 and M35 Deck

Chris,

I hate to dispute what you were told but I have a Sony M25 deck and a Canon XH A1 camera. The Sony deck will only read standard 1080i HDV from the Canon. When I try to read HDV shot in 24F or 30F the deck complains and says to use a tape with an appropriate format, i.e., standard 1080i HDV. I have to disconnect the deck and connect the Firewire cable directly to the XH A1 to download clips into Final Cut Pro 6.02 on my Mac Pro.

I also have a Sony HVR-V1U that shoots in 24P, but it outputs everything in 1080i. In either case, I usually edit the video in ProRes422 and then output 24p using Quicktime conversion or Compressor for uploading to Vimeo and others.

I suppose Sony could update the firmware to make it compatible with Canon's progressive formats, but why would they go to the trouble of supporting the competition?
